News / Position Posting: Atlanta is seeking new Facilities Engineer
« on: March 01, 2018, 08:37:44 AM »
Job Title: Facility Engineer
Location: Atlanta ARTCC and all ATC facilities within its area of control.
Date Posted: 03/1/2018
Submission Deadline: 03/10/2018

Atlanta is looking for a motivated individual that possess a high degree of energy and commitment to serve as the Facility Engineer

Job Requirements:
•   Maintains and updates sector files for all approved ATC client software, updating at least every AIRAC cycle.
•   Maintains vATIS configuration files.
•   Maintains POF and alias files.
•   Coordinates with adjacent ARTCCs as required, specifically relating to frequency issues.
•   Ensures established LOAs are fully represented within sector files and other procedures.
•   Performs other facility related work as directed by the Senior Staff at ZTL.
•   Serves as a Leader to coach and motivate controllers while upholding a culture that builds exceptional internal and external pilot experiences.
•   Supports and participates in initiatives that give back to the VATSIM community.
•   Supports the recruitment, retention and development of a diverse range of talented people.
•   Holds self and others accountable to high performance standards while providing pilots with positive experiences.
•   Ability to listen to feedback and take constructive action.
•   Maintains an online presence on the VATSIM server and ZTL TeamSpeak.
•   Attends periodic meetings to report on ARTCC activities.

Application Requirements:
•   Must abide by the minimum required hours as dictated in the ZTL SOP.
•   Applicants must have a thorough working knowledge of VRC and vATIS, at least a good knowledge of vSTARS and vERAM and be familiar with Euroscope.
•   Must be an active member of the network in good standing.
•   Must have excellent written and oral communication skills.
•   Must be able to work in a team environment.
•   Must be available for regular correspondence (via the primary means of e-mail), as well as routinely checking VATUSA forums and other outlets for official notices.

Preferred Skills
•   Provides evidence of commitment and self-motivation.
•   Previous experience either as a FE or in assisting an existing FE.
•   Ability to create Tower Trainer/ACSIM files for training purposes.

Will you be able to VFR?

VFR traffic is always welcome at an FNO - weather permitting of course!

However, traffic patterns at the featured airport(s) is discouraged. We usually have one or two other fields staffed for anyone wishing to do pattern work or practice approaches.
